Brief description of study
The purpose of this study is to investigate different oral and systemic problems including dental carries, periodontal disease, dry mouth, high cholesterol, diabetes, heart disease, and osteoporosis, observed in patients living with HIV on antiretroviral therapy.
Eligibility of study
You may be eligible for this study if you meet the following criteria:
- Conditions: HIV,Antiretroviral,Vascular Disease,High Blood Pressure,Diabetes,High Cholesterol,Osteoporosis
-
Age: 18 years - 99 years
-
Gender: All
- 18 years of age or older.
- Planning to stay in or around the Philadelphia area for the next 2.5 years.
- Have a lab confirmed diagnosis of HIV.
- Taking antiretroviral therapy for at least one year.
- No braces on 8 or more teeth.
- No SJorgensen’s syndrome or Sarcoidosis diagnosis.
- No radiation therapy or radioactive iodine therapy to the head or neck (for example: to treat cancer).
- No Anti-Osteoporosis drugs before HIV diagnosis.
